I purchased the single lock with matching dummy end for other side at $75 + shipping. Both ends hold tight and there is no rattling on lock side as it has a lock stop on shaft that has no bearing on whether helmet is in place or not. D ring goes on shaft between handlebar and lock head. When I bought them they served 2 1/2 purposes for me. To lock my helmet, To plug up open bar ends after I removed my bar end mirrors for Tuono mirrors and less importantly I like the look of bar ends. Any of the choices above are as good as any other as far as helmet security as all are limited by the helmet strap, It all comes down to personal preference and convenience.
